What Are B-SAFE Harnesses?

B-SAFE Harnesses are personal fall protection harnesses designed to distribute arrest forces safely across the body should a fall occur. Unlike basic safety belts, a full body harness provides multiple load-bearing attachment points while improving worker stability, comfort & confidence during extended periods of elevated work.

These harnesses are commonly used alongside lanyards, anchor points, lifelines & rescue equipment to create complete work-at-height systems suited to Australian commercial, industrial & construction environments.

Product Selection Guide

Selecting the right harness depends on the type of work being performed, the duration of use & the fall protection system being used.

For roofing applications, lightweight harnesses offering unrestricted movement may improve comfort throughout the day.

Construction workers frequently benefit from harnesses compatible with shock-absorbing lanyards & temporary anchor systems.

Maintenance teams often require versatile harnesses suited to multiple environments, allowing workers to transition between different access points without unnecessary equipment changes.

Mining, utilities & infrastructure projects may require harnesses integrated into larger fall arrest systems that include vertical lifelines, rescue equipment & specialised anchor solutions.

Expert Tips

Even the highest quality harness requires regular inspection, correct fitting & proper storage to deliver reliable performance.

Before every use:

► Inspect webbing for cuts, abrasion or excessive wear.
► Check buckles, stitching & attachment points.
► Confirm all adjustments fit correctly.
► Replace damaged equipment immediately.

Store harnesses in clean, dry environments away from unnecessary exposure to chemicals, sharp edges & prolonged sunlight to help maximise service life.

A full body harness is designed to distribute fall arrest forces across the shoulders, chest, pelvis & legs, making it suitable for work-at-height applications. Safety belts are generally intended for positioning tasks & should not be used as a substitute for a compliant fall arrest harness where there is a risk of falling.

A harness should be visually inspected before every use to check for worn webbing, damaged stitching, distorted buckles or other signs of deterioration. In addition to pre-use checks, follow the manufacturer's inspection & maintenance recommendations to help ensure the harness remains fit for service.
